How much do director bachelor electrical engineering jobs pay per year?

As of May 28, 2026, the average yearly pay for director bachelor electrical engineering in Rochester, NY is $192,114.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$139,600.00 and $249,600.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What does a Director with a Bachelor's in Electrical Engineering do?

A Director with a Bachelor's degree in Electrical Engineering typically leads engineering teams and oversees major projects within an organization. They are responsible for strategic planning, project management, and ensuring technical excellence in the design, development, and implementation of electrical systems. This role often involves coordinating with other departments, mentoring junior engineers, and making high-level decisions to drive innovation and efficiency. Directors also play a key part in budgeting, resource allocation, and maintaining compliance with industry standards.

Position Summary
Ultra Maritime's Electrical Engineering team in Victor, NY supports the development and production of cutting-edge Anti-Submarine Warfare (ASW) technology. In this role you would design, develop, and test electronic equipment, components, circuits, and systems. You will work with a team that supports the design, production, and testing of advanced ASW receiver systems, including sonobuoy receivers, RF front-end modules, and digital signal processing electronics. This includes requirements analysis, design and implementation, developmental testing, and support of final customer verification and validation. Reporting to the Manager of Electrical Engineering, you would provide electrical expertise while mentoring younger engineers.
Job Description
Develops solutions and solves more complex problems to deliver engineering projects on-time, on-quality, and on-budget directly impacting positive project outcomes for a variety of circumstances. Required Skills:
  • BS in Electrical Engineering, or Electrical Engineering Technology with significant H/W design experience
  • 4+ years of engineering design experience

• Strong written and verbal communication skills, including the ability to brief effectively to peers and senior leadership
• Strong knowledge of analog circuit design, digital circuit design, power electronics, RF, and/or signal processing
• Experience with CAD software (e.g., Altium Designer, Cadence, OrCAD, Multisim, and/or LTspice) for schematic capture
• Excellent problem-solving skills, attention to detail, and ability to work both independently and in a team environment.
• Experience with directing circuit board layout with a PCB designer and ability to provide layout requirements to ECAD support group
  • Ability to obtain a US Government security clearance. Security clearances are granted to U.S. citizens.

Desired Skills:
• Experience with simulation and analysis tools (e.g., SPICE, PSpice, LTspice, Simulink, LabVIEW).
• Experience with Radio Frequency (RF) components and RF design
• Experience working in a multidisciplinary team environment during all phases of development
• Experience analyzing and debugging complex systems using test equipment (oscilloscope, spectrum analyzers)
